[0011] Below in conjunction with accompanying drawing, the lifesaving foot skirt cover in water is further described.

[0012] figure 1 Shown is an exterior view of one of a pair of water survival foot skirts. The lifesaving foot skirt cover in water is all made of cloth material, and it will show its shape characteristics when it is worn on people's shanks. When it is in standby, it is folded into a small ball and has no fixed shape. The stockings (3) of lifesaving foot skirt cover in water are the best with elastic cloth matter material, because elastic cloth matter stockings can be close to people's shank, are not easy to slip off. The stockings (3) in the figure can be put on people's knees (2), and this length allows two umbrella-shaped aprons (4) to be sewed on different parts of its middle calf. Abstract

The invention discloses an underwater lifesaving foot skirt sleeve. Two umbrella-shaped aprons are sewed in the middle of each of paired elastic cloth stockings. The inner edge of each umbrella-shaped apron is fixedly sewed on the leg of the corresponding stocking in a sleeve mode, a plurality of pulling ropes are evenly distributed on the outer edge of each umbrella-shaped apron, and the other ends of the pulling ropes are connected to the apron cylinders of the lower edges in a sewing mode. The umbrella-shaped aprons are similar to parachutes. When a person raises the shanks upwards in the water, the umbrella-shaped aprons contract to be adhered to the shanks, and no resistance is generated; when the person kicks the shanks downwards, the umbrella-shaped aprons unfold to generate large resistance, so that upward lift force is provided for the drowning person. The underwater lifesaving foot skirt sleeve entirely made of cloth is foldable and easy to carry, and the upward lift force can be generated when people incapable of swimming kick their legs randomly in the water to enable the heads of the people to be always exposed above the water surface.
